Portugal - Healthcare Expenditure on Ancillary Services (Non Specified by Function) by Voluntary Health Care Payment Schemes
Since 2014, Portugal Healthcare Expenditure on Ancillary Services (Non Specified by Function) by Voluntary Health Care Payment Schemes rose 12% year on year. In 2019, the country was number 5 comparing other countries in Healthcare Expenditure on Ancillary Services (Non Specified by Function) by Voluntary Health Care Payment Schemes at €21.82 Per Capita. Portugal is overtaken by Netherlands, which was ranked number 4 at €22.9 Per Capita and is followed by Cyprus at €21.8 Per Capita. Austria lead the ranking with €31.19 Per Capita in 2019, an increase of 0.8% compared to 2018. Liechtenstein witnessed the best average annual growth at +33.8% per year, while Latvia was the worst growing country at -14.8% per year.
